That's how I did ours.

Brined the night before, on the charcoal Weber, with bacon covering the breast and drums.

The bacon keeps the breast from overbrowning and helps to baste and adds to the drippings.

The bacon is done well before the turkey is so you have to remove it after about an hour.

You can add a second covering after the first if you need more. We then used the bacon in the grean beans and the roasted sweet potatoes.

You can do this on grilled chicken too.
